JINPAT LPS Separate Slip Rings for Aviation Industry

Among JINPAT Electronics slip ring products, the separate slip ring is coded as LPS. Given the special structure, its application field is limited. And there are only a few standard models of the JINPAT separate slip rings. Clients can request a standard slip rings with 3, 4, 6, 8, 12 and 24 channels.

The JINPAT slip ring separates stand out in its housing-less design. The stator fiber brush and cooper ring are directly exposed outside. Such appearance characteristics mean the separate slip rings should be installed in devices with safer and dust-less environment.

JINPAT separate slip rings feature super compact and dense structure, and meanwhile, they are super light products. This means JINPAT slip ring separates are excellent choices for aviation industry. Aviation devices like radar, antenna, attitude director indicator, altitude indicator and directional gyroscope, etc. demand electrical slip rings.

Aside from some typical super miniature slip rings, the separate slip rings are the most popular. Take LPS-12A separate slip ring for example, the standard models are designed according to the requirements of certain aircraft instrumentations. Slip rings of such types are mostly custom product, because components for aviation devices have to fulfill rigorous requirements and with certain parameters.

Another model applied in aviation communication is LPS095-0203-30S. Given the special housing-less friction pair structure, the separate slip ring only support voltage below 240VAC. And when such slip ring model is adopted for aviation device, the working voltage is kept below 48VAC. The through bore diameter of it reaches 95mm. The outer diameter of LPS095-0203-30S is 118mm and the height is 85mm. This separate slip ring is relatively a large model among the separate series.

JINPAT Radio Frequency Rotary Joint and the Latest Models

JINPAT Electronics is one of the few civil-run slip ring manufacturers that have the capacity of developing high tech slip ring. JINPAT independently developed two-channel radio frequency slip rings. To catch up with the market’s need, JINPAT Electronics also further integrates the LPCC high frequency slip ring with the LPC-T capsule slip ring, and codes the new integrated slip ring as LPC1C standard slip ring. JINPAT LPCC radio frequency slip rings, with choices of cables with different impedance to allow transmission of radio frequency signals and SDI high-definition video signals. JINPAT LPC1C is therefore able to enable rotary transmission of power and signals on some photo-electrical globe and similar devices.

LPC1C is of the mini slip ring type, and the electrical part only supports 1 2A power channel. At the choice of cable with 50Ω impedance, the peak power and average power of the radio frequency signals are limited. Another more popular solution is based on the LPHF series. LPT000-1205-HF01 is a newly published custom slip ring. This custom solution is based on JINPAT Through Bore Slip Ring series. As for the radio frequency module, there is an integrated single channel RF rotary joint LPHF-01C. This rotary joint works at 18GHz with a peak power of 3000W.

LPT000-0215-12S-HF02 is the other new slip ring model. Such radio frequency slip ring features super compact and well-laid structure. With an integrated 2-channel radio frequency rotary joint, the outer diameter is kept within 50mm and the height are only 60mm. In its electrical part, there are 2 15A power channels and 12 signal channels. And the voltage is 24VAC. JINPAT Vehicular Slip Rings

With the development of modern technology on the vehicles, there is an increasing demand in transmitting signals and power between the stationary parts and the rotating parts on the vehicles. Electrical slip rings and rotary joints are efficient solutions for such application scene. JINPAT Electronics provides practical vehicular slip rings to fulfill such demand. JINPAT vehicular slip rings are applied in various vehicles like winches, construction cranes, offshore cranes, excavators, tanks with weapon station and fire engine, etc. As you can see, vehicles with rotary transmission demands are those with specific functions. And therefore to cater different usage, a custom design is needed.

JINPAT vehicular slip rings are highly integrated components. For instance, to fit in the hydraulic system of a vehicle, JINPAT develops an integrated slip ring with hydraulic module. One of the typical vehicle slip ring is LPA000-04300-01PE-11S. This integrated slip ring is specially designed for oil rig. To allow high volume of power to pass through and transmit control signal at the same time, there are 4 300A power channels and 11 signal channels. The large current slip ring takes up module design. With a relatively independent hydraulic channel, this slip ring is able to keep a smooth and reliable transmission of fluid, power and signals while rotating constantly.

Aside from the large current slip ring branch, JINPAT also favors through bore slip ring as a base to develop vehicle rotary joint. Why? Because the central bore structure allow space to make further integration. Also the hollow shaft design facilitates the installation on vehicle parts like crane arms and rotary shaft. LPTS000-0602 is an integrated through bore slip ring developed for excavators.

JINPAT vehicle slip rings are high-end products. The connectors of these slip rings are compatible with various vehicle cables. JINPAT slip ring adopts gold-to-gold contact.
